  1. Vor 4 Tagen · Acceptance Rate Trends. Georgetown Law has an acceptance rate of about 19.56% for the academic year 2023-2024. This means that out of a pool of 10,827 applicants, only 2,119 were accepted. Recent years have shown a consistent acceptance rate in this range, demonstrating the selectiveness of the program.

  3. Vor 5 Tagen · The Hoya is Georgetown Universitys oldest and largest student newspaper, serving as the university’s newspaper of record since 1920. It is published every day online and every Friday in print during the school year. Each print issue also includes a weekly lifestyle magazine, The Guide.

Vor 4 Tagen · Tufts University is a private research university in Medford and Somerville, Massachusetts, with additional facilities in Boston and Grafton, Massachusetts, and in Talloires, France. It was founded in 1852 as Tufts College by Christian universalists who sought to provide a nonsectarian institution of higher learning. [6]
